Update 1.0.5

Hey guys, we already have a new 1.0.5 update!

Some changes are:

  • Hub unlocks were bugged: once you unlock all the items of certain type, you were supposed to be able to purchase one for your run. Instead they disappeared on purchase, this should have been fixed.
  • Added consumable unlock in the Hub, lowered prices for weapon and consumable unlocks there.
  • When reaching final location, you can now unlock something, this only cost 4 meta coins.
  • Final boss now drops some meta coins on kill
  • Both meta coin and ancient coin drops were increased if you play on higher difficulty universes (Fury rank is still ignored for now)
  • Hax's hero abilities are now properly assigned (instead of being copies of Drakoh).

So, as you can tell, this is all about making unlocks easier and less "grindly". Enjoy!

Update 1.0.4

Hey everyone, a lot of good changes in this one!
Patchnotes:


  • Completely reworked inventory system:
  • You can now directly equip and unequip items from the inventory. There is now a separate button for each action.
  • There is a hint to show where the item will be installed when equipping it.
  • There is some text info when dropping items from your slots.

    Because this system was completely reworked, we might have introduced some bugs, so we need further testing.

  • You will now be able to see if you completed a certain universe with a certain character. No progress have been kept however, because we didn't keep it before. In the choose character menu, there are icons on top that indicate your completion status. Also, there is a tiny number that tells you what the maximum Fury Rank for this win is. (We are still figuring out a better UI for this.)

  • Slightly more currency (both types) starting from Universe 3. If playing on Universe 6, you get a little extra. We'll continue improving this in future updates, as we still believe unlocking progress is a bit slow.

  • Fixed some relics that were too strong.
  • Fixed extremely low cooldowns on some skills.
  • Many smaller balance changes.

Update 1.0.3

Ok guys, some news today!
We've released a patch fixing many of the bugs, some of which are big and some are small.
Let me tell you we're listening to your feedback, so we hear some of you say unlocking stuff can be a bit "grindy", so next time we'll try to fix that.

We don't have a huge amount of testers, so please report if anything is wrong this time.
Here are the patchnotes, there might be a few things we forgot though.

  • Adjusted some NPCs prices
  • "Extra" panel is now controller-friendly, also you now see what you picked after you exit that screen
  • Fixed some meta currency exploits
  • Adjusted enemy max HP modifier so it wouldn't go below 0 and would consider modifiers picked up after enemy spawned already (Very rare case right now)
  • Perks are no longer bound to specific hero. Unlocked some perks previously locked because of this logic, and also some perks that were hidden, they all need to be retested now. Some new perks missing proper icon (TBD). Some of these newer perks need further testing too.
  • -Fixed some perks that would exploit endless jumps.
  • -Mjolnir Perk no longer equps, just fires instead
  • Fixed softlock: when you add item into inventory in the unlock room instead of picking it up or scrapping, the game will softlock.

Next Step

Hi guys, thank you for all your support, we really appreciate it. Because our 1.0 launch was a success, we're going to continue working on the game non-stop!

Let me explain our priorities. First, we want to fix all the new bugs of course, especially some game breaking ones. These are super rare, but they still happen, so we're trying to figure out what's going on. If you encountered some of those, please let us know about the circumstances, this would help to nail them down. Then, we'll try to improve the gameplay.

So, things we're gonna improve next:

  • Firstly, Inventory management seems a bit wonky, so we'll try to fix that. We had some suggestions it should be drag&drop, but that wouldn't solve anything for controller players.
  • Secondly, there's gonna be a huge patch regarding hero Perks - which are upgrades you get on level up. For some reason not all are included right now, and plus we're adding some more. Also, there was a system to bind certain perks to certain characters, this is gonna be removed for now.
  • Local Coop is a huge consideration, but that's a huge chunk of work. We'll see how things are going.
  • I'm going to go and review each item to see if there's something standing out - i.e. it is useless, overpowered, or just boring.

Release 1.0 !

Hi everyone, finally after all these years we are finally satisfied with the state of the game, and ready to release 1.0 version. The release date is tomorrow, July 20th, 2023.
We're also releasing on Nintendo Switch if that's what you've been waiting.

There's still a number of possible features missing, but its a fully playable deep games where you can spend 100s of hours unlocking stuff and discovering new items, monsters, guns.

Here's some of the changes since the last update:

  • Completely reworked how your run progresses in difficulty. You can take much more damage on earlier stages, but reaching to the end can be tricky.
  • Reworked universes (basic difficulty setting) to be more balanced in terms of difficulty and fun.
  • Finalized all the artwork on guns at all possible angles (we manually draw 16 angle positions for each enemy)
  • Hundreds of small tweaks here and there.
  • Improved localization subsystem, there's still only two languages but we're working right now on adding German, French and Spanish in the next few weeks.
